Dove prism
Reversing prism made of high-quality PMMA (acrylic glass), named after its inventor, the physicist and meteorologist Heinrich W. Dove (1803 - 1879).
Due to its trapezoidal cross-section, it is optimised for image reversal by total reflection, in contrast to rectangular prisms, whose upper half (the "roof tip") is not involved in this process. In the case of image reversal by total reflection, only the two oblique surfaces and the underside of the prism are optically effective.
